@charset "utf-8";
/* CSS Document */

body {background-image: 
url(http://www.ncsbdc.org/images/background.png);
	background-repeat: repeat-x;
	background-position:top;
	margin:0; padding:0;
	background-color: #fff;}

div#mainContain {width:960px;
	height:auto;
	margin:0 auto;}
	
#header {
	width:960px;
	height:116px;
	float:left;
	margin:0;
	}

#logo {
	width:92px;
	height:116px;
	float:left;
	margin:0;
	}
	
#headerMid {
	width:759px;
	height:116px;
	float:left;
	margin:0;
	}
	
#headerMid .text {
	width:460px;
	height:56px;
	float:left;
	margin:0;
	padding:12px 10px 0px 5px;
	}
	
#headerMid .search {
	width:279px;
	height:56px;
	float:left;
	margin:0;
	padding:12px 5px 0px 0px;
	}
	
#headerMid .navOne {
	width:269px;
	height:14px;
	float:left;
	margin:0;
	padding:0px 14px 5px 476px;
	}
	
#headerMid .navTwo {
	width:721px;
	height:17px;
	float:left;
	margin:0;
	padding:12px 29px 0px 9px;
	}
	
#sbdcTop {
	width:109px;
	height:116px;
	float:left;
	margin:0;
	}
	
/* Content Area */

#contentArea {
	background-color:#FFFFFF;
	width:960px;
	height:auto;
	float:left;
	margin:0;
	}
	
#contentMain {
	width:851px;
	height:auto;
	float:left;
	margin:0;
	}
	
#sideLogos {
	width:109px;
	height:auto;
	float:left;
	margin:0;
	}
	
#business_guide {
	width:205px;
	height:auto;
	float:left;
	margin:0;
	}
	
#business_guide .biztop {
	background:url(../images/business_top.png) no-repeat;
	width:205px;
	height:13px;
	float:left;
	margin:0;
	}
	
#business_guide .bizmid {
	/*background:url(../images/business_mid.png) repeat-y;*/
	width:205px;
	height:auto;
	float:left;
	margin:0;
	padding:0;
	}
	
#business_guide .bizbot {
	background:url(../images/business_bot.png) no-repeat;
	width:205px;
	height:13px;
	float:left;
	margin:0;
	}
	
/* Footer CSS */

#footer {
	background:url(http://www.ncsbdc.org/images/bg_footer.png) no-repeat;
	width:960px;
	height:125px;
	float:left;
	margin:0;
	}
	
/* Blog CSS */

#contentb {
	background: #FFFFFF repeat;
	float: left;
	width: 960px;
}
#contentInnerb {
	margin: 0;
	float: left;
	width: 851px;
	display:inline;
}
#contentInnerb .blog_posts {
	margin: 0;
	float: left;
	padding:10px 10px 10px 0;
	width: 600px;
	display:inline;
	border-right:2px solid #850011;
}
#contentInnerb .blog_sidebar {
	margin: 0;
	float: left;
	width: 213px;
	padding:10px 0 0 10px;
	display:inline;
}
#contentInnerb .blog_sidebar ol,ul,li{
	margin: 0;
	padding:0;
	list-style-type:none;
}

#contentInnerb .alignright {
	float: left;
}

#contentInnerb .alignleft {
	float: right;
}

#contentInnerb .navigation {
	display: block;
	text-align: center;
	margin-top: 10px;
	margin-bottom: 60px;
	}